Output 5ecde32f405a17ddd878bc98df584f2abaab07a058c5f42ee67bd9b6a052fed8:7

value
2306613
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 52c8860455ff5821b9cec222a2acce5214b71562 OP_EQUALVERIFY OP_CHECKSIG
address
18YidM9bnFhQesc1Z8ARC8URyfWBWBuMCU
transaction
5ecde32f405a17ddd878bc98df584f2abaab07a058c5f42ee67bd9b6a052fed8
spent
true